N2 - Since increasingly applications and involvement of communication technologies in electric power utilities, especially for the protection and control of the power system, cyber security has become a more and more important issue. This paper provides a complete picture for the framework of an electrical power system associated data communication system. A Wide Area Network (WAN) interconnects a number of Local Area Networks (LANs), representing transmission and distribution substations, and customers. Based on this framework, the cooperation of the communication system and the power system is investigated, regarding before, during and after cyber attacks. Finally the possible impacts of the performance of the data communication system to the protection and control systems within the electrical power system are discussed.
